Get Reviews
Returns reviews for the specified URLs.
Type-specific filters:
Airline (tripadvisor.com/Airline_): Language (*), Rating, Text, Cabin type.
Hotel (tripadvisor.com/Hotel_): Language, Rating, Text, Traveler type, Time of year.
Restaurant (tripadvisor.com/Restaurant_): Language, Rating, Text, Traveler type, Time of year.
Attraction (tripadvisor.com/Attraction_): Language, Rating, Text, Traveler type, Time of year.
(*) Except for "Airline", only one Language is allowed.
Get Location Details
Returns general information about the location, such as the name, ID, URL, statistics, etc.
Get AI Summary
Returns AI summary and most common attributes based on existing reviews. Only available for Hotels.
Rating: Must be an array: Accepts the following values: ["1", "2", "3", "4", "5"].
Cabin: Must be an array. Accepts the following values: ["BUSINESS", "ECONOMY", "FIRST", "PREMIUM_ECONOMY"].
Traveler type: Must be an array. Accepts the following values: ["Business", "Couples", "Family", "Friends", "Solo"].
Time of year: Must be an array. Accepts the following values: ["1", "10", "11", "12", "2", "3", "4", "5", "6", "7", "8", "9"].
